Description

Euphorbia polygalifolia is a perennial herbaceous plant belonging to the Euphorbiaceae family. This species is recognized for its unique botanical structure, which has evolved to thrive in specialized ecological niches. While not a conventional agricultural crop for mass production, it serves as a valuable subject for botanical studies and xeriscaping.

The plant originates from temperate and mountainous regions across Eurasia. Its natural habitat includes rocky slopes and steppe zones, where the environment is characterized by high solar exposure and significant soil drainage. These origins dictate the plant’s high resilience to dry conditions and preference for well-aerated substrates.

Botanically, it is distinguished by its narrow, densely arranged leaves that resemble those of the Polygala genus, hence the specific epithet polygalifolia. Like most members of the Euphorbia genus, the plant possesses a complex system of laticifers producing a milky latex. This sap acts as a chemical defense mechanism, making the plant unpalatable to many herbivores.

In terms of agronomic requirements, the species demands sites with excellent drainage and full sun exposure. It performs best in poor, nutrient-neutral soils. Over-irrigation is the most common management error, as standing water significantly increases the risk of root rot and physiological stress, which can lead to the death of the plant within a single season.

The primary horticultural application of Euphorbia polygalifolia is within rock gardens and arid-land restoration projects. While generally resistant to pests due to its toxic latex, the plant can occasionally suffer from infestations of aphids during the early vegetative phase. Proper spacing and airflow are crucial to preventing fungal diseases such as rust or mildew, which can develop in high-humidity microclimates.
